One of my I-openers is what I am guessing a "Virgin" since it was Circuit City's last Demo. It has never had the phone line hooked up and still has the demo running. Another one was bought for my mom to use as intended. It was used until Netpliance sank and has had all of their updates. One thing about that one I have seen is the "Tell A Friend" addition on the home screen. It also has a configuration (available through HELP) to change your ISP, phone number, login and password. The last I-opener is running Win98 with a wireless keyboard receiver and serial connector both inside.
